如何利用 IIS 轻松搭建本地网站:手把手教程
导语
作为一名优秀的程序员,拥有一个本地网站进行调试和开发测试是十分必要的。IIS(Internet Information Services),作为 Windows 操作系统自带的 Web 服务器,能够帮助我们快速、便捷地搭建本地网站。今天,小编就来分享一篇超详细的教程,手把手教你如何利用 IIS 搞定这个难题,让你的开发之路畅通无阻!
疑问解答
1. 什么是 IIS?
IIS,全称 Internet Information Services,是一款由微软开发的 Web 服务器应用程序。它内置于 Windows 操作系统中,允许你将电脑变成一个 Web 服务器,用来托管和响应客户端(如浏览器)发来的 Web 请求。简单来说,它就像是一个中间人,负责在客户端和你的网站之间传递数据。
2. 为什么使用 IIS?
利用 IIS 搭建本地网站具有以下几个优势:
1. 快速简便:IIS 集成在 Windows 系统中,安装和配置都非常方便,无需下载或购买第三方软件。
2. 稳定可靠:经过微软多年的优化,IIS 拥有极高的稳定性和安全性,让你安心开发。
3. 功能丰富:IIS 提供了丰富的功能,如 HTTP/HTTPS 支持、虚拟目录、应用程序池等,满足各种网站搭建需求。
3. 如何安装和配置 IIS?
安装:
1. 打开控制面板,依次点击“程序和功能”→“打开或关闭 Windows 功能”。
2. 在弹出的窗口中,找到“Internet Information Services”并选中其子项,然后点击“确定”。
3. 等待安装完成,IIS 即已安装。
配置:
1. 打开 IIS 管理器(在开始菜单中搜索“IIS”即可找到)。
2. 展开左边的树形菜单,找到“网站”,然后在空白处右键选择“添加网站”。
3. 在弹出的窗口中填写网站名称、物理路径和 IP 地址(一般默认为本地 IP),然后点击“确定”。
4. 为你的网站配置必要的应用程序池(一般为 ASP.NET v4.0)、虚拟目录和 SSL 证书(如有需要)。
4. 如何访问本地网站?
在本地计算机访问:
1. 在浏览器中输入“http://localhost”或者“http://127.0.0.1”即可访问你的本地网站。
在其他设备访问:
1. 如果需要在其他设备访问本地网站,你需要配置端口转发规则。
2. 在 IIS 管理器中,双击你的网站,选择“高级设置”→“网站访问绑定”,然后添加你想要公开的端口。
3. 在路由器上配置端口转发规则,将该端口转发到本地计算机的 IP 地址。
5. 如何发布网站到公网?
域名解析:
1. 如果你想让你的网站可以在公网上访问,需要购买一个域名并进行解析。
2. 域名解析就是将域名映射到你的网站 IP 地址。
端口映射:
1. 在路由器上配置端口映射规则,将 80 端口(HTTP)和 443 端口(HTTPS)转发到本地计算机的 IP 地址。
总结
通过这篇教程,相信你已经能够轻松利用 IIS 搭建一个本地网站了。IIS 的便捷和强大,让你在开发测试、网站托管等方面如虎添翼。
小伙伴们,在使用 IIS 搭建本地网站的过程中,你们还有什么遇到的问题或者心得体会呢?欢迎在评论区分享你的观点,让我们共同交流学习,让开发之旅更加顺畅!